在数字化的世界中,日志记录已经成为了一个重要的工具,无论是对于企业还是个人用户,它不仅可以帮助我们追踪和监控系统或应用程序的运行状态,还可以在出现问题时提供重要的故障排除信息,日志记录并非简单的记录操作,它涉及到一系列的策略和技术,包括日志级别、日志格式、日志存储和日志分析等,本文将深入探讨日志记录的重要性,并提供一些最佳实践。
我们需要理解日志记录的重要性,日志记录是系统或应用程序的“生命线”,它可以提供关于系统运行状况的详细信息,当系统出现故障时,日志可以提供故障发生的时间、地点和原因,这对于故障排除至关重要,日志还可以帮助我们了解系统的使用情况,例如哪些功能最受欢迎,哪些功能存在问题等。
日志记录并非简单的记录操作,它需要遵循一些最佳实践,我们需要设置合适的日志级别,日志级别决定了哪些信息会被记录,例如警告、错误或信息,设置不合适的日志级别可能会导致过多的日志信息,从而影响系统的性能。
我们需要选择合适的日志格式,日志格式决定了日志信息的展示方式,例如时间戳、日志级别、消息内容等,选择合适的日志格式可以使日志信息更易于理解和分析。
我们需要选择合适的日志存储方式,日志存储方式决定了日志信息如何被保存和访问,例如本地存储、远程存储或云存储,选择合适的日志存储方式可以确保日志信息的安全性和可用性。
我们需要进行日志分析,日志分析可以帮助我们从大量的日志信息中提取有价值的信息,例如系统的运行状况、用户的使用情况等,通过日志分析,我们可以更好地理解系统的行为,从而做出更好的决策。
日志记录是一个复杂的过程,它需要我们遵循一些最佳实践,通过正确的日志记录,我们可以更好地监控和管理我们的系统或应用程序,从而提高其性能和可靠性。